Power Source
Just like leaf blowers, the first thing you have to consider is your power source. Right from the start, you have some options. You have models that are powered by gas or by electricity.
Your choice will depend on what you intend using it to do. For example, if you do have a large outdoor space or some really hard tasks, then you should consider going with a product powered by gas.
However, you should be ready to deal with some drawbacks such as noise and emissions. Going for a vacuum powered by electricity is best suited for smaller yards. It also doesn’t produce a lot of noise.
The drawback is that it will have to be connected to an electric outlet.
Speed and Power
Another thing you have to consider will be speed and power. To determine this, you have to take in their miles per hour (mph) and their cubic feet per minute (CFM).
While miles per hour is more about the airflow speed, cubic feet per minute gives you an idea of how much airflow can come out at the same time.
Going for a CFM under 200 will be best suited for smaller buildings or outdoor space. Going for anything above can take care of bigger tasks.

Question Three: Leaf Blower or Leaf Vacuum - which is better?
It depends on what you want. They offer different advantages. If you are looking for a product that can blow the leaves away, then the leaf blower is your product.
However, if you are looking to collect the leaves, then a vacuum is best suited for the task. However, because it collects leaves instead of just blowing them away, things might move a bit slower with the vacuum.
